Hot on the heels of Sprint's release of the Palm Treo Pro smart phone, Alltel has started selling the Windows Mobile smart phone as well, for $199-519 depending on the usual carnival of contracts and mail-in rebates.
The really interesting angle on this for many people, though, may be that this is actually a Verizon Wireless Palm Treo Pro. Sort of. Since Verizon bought Alltel, they're neck-deep in the process of integrating the two networks - so if you're in one of the markets which will transition to Verizon this year, you've got a Verizon Wireless Treo Pro.
The 2.2 million people in markets not swallowed up by Verizon are in a slightly chancier position, as Alltel is aiming to sell those markets off to someone else. CDMA AT&T Treo Pros, anyone?
